Common questions about chevrolet repair services in Preble, NY
Given Preble's rural roads and harsh winter climate, common issues for local Chevrolets include premature brake wear from road salt corrosion, suspension problems from potholes, and battery failures due to cold snaps. For trucks and SUVs like the Silverado or Equinox, 4WD system maintenance is also frequently needed for handling our snowy conditions.
Look for a shop with GM/Chevrolet-specific training and direct access to GM diagnostic tools and parts, which is crucial for modern computer systems. Check for certifications like ASE or GM World Class Technician, and read local reviews from other Preble or Tully area residents to gauge reliability and fair pricing.
Seek immediate service for warning lights like the Check Engine or ABS light, unusual noises from the brakes or suspension on our rough backroads, or overheating issues, especially before winter. Proactive service before severe weather is key to avoiding breakdowns on less-traveled routes like Route 11 or Route 80.
Typically, dealerships have higher labor rates, but for complex computer or transmission work, their specialized equipment can be more efficient. For routine maintenance or older models, a reputable local independent shop with GM experience often provides significant cost savings while still using quality parts.
The heavy use of road salt in winter necessitates more frequent undercarriage washes and fluid checks to prevent rust and corrosion. Also, the mix of short trips and highway driving on routes like I-81 can lead to faster oil degradation, so consider more frequent oil changes than the manufacturer's standard recommendation.
